About Henri Ferguson

Poetry, storytelling and song writing are members of the same family. I have a deep appreciation for the literary arts and believe that creative writing whatever its form, render a fleeting glimpse, a snippet of insight into the author's inner world. To live an unexamined life is our greatest travesty and consequently we cannot grow as we are intended to without putting ourselves under a compassionate lens of scrutiny. Writing can do this by giving us a strategy to crystallize those thoughts and emotions that so often elude clarity and self knowing. Journaling, writing poetry can be a catharsis in this process leading to a new awareness of whom and what we are. The journey of self discovery ultimately opens the door to the spiritual growth and evolution we so richly deserve.
